The wind is rustling the leaves from its trees...fall is here...so enjoy these cool and colorful days with Vata pacifying morning yoga poses to strengthen circulation and elimination. Begin with a warming, grounding, and, stablizing yoga practice to balance the cool-dry-mobile element of Vata. Walk away feeling released tension in lower abdomen, peaceful mind, grounded, and emotionally stable with space and energy for meditation.

Upon awakening, do some gentle yoga asanas, including Apanasana, Salabhasana and, Twisted Balasana. The emphasis throughout your practice can be on softening your lower abdominal cavity, grounding your feet into the earth, building strength and stability, and allowing yourself sufficient rest after your practice.
